Possible slipping clutch

Featured Replies

Evening all

My 1.9tdi superb has given me a fright on the snake pass earlier......coming up from the glossop side with a large glass aquarium in the back + 50kg of sand in the boot and the clutch started slipping a bit when i tried to overtake a slowcoach.

I didnt gear down just tried to use the torque.

Odd thing is when i got back home and emptied the car i then took it up one of sheffields steep hills and no amount of boot would make it slip.

Talking to my mate who has a volvo d5 he has been told that his clutch will allow a bit of slip to protect the gearboox it it get's overloaded.

can't see this myself but has anyone heard of this??

Failing that how hard are superb clutches to change??
